Stewed Potatoes with Pork Ribs in a Pot
Tasty and simple - perfect for the whole family, made from everyday ingredients! Stewed potatoes with pork ribs in a pot make a great lunch or hearty family dinner. You can add mushrooms, bell peppers, zucchini, or other vegetables to create a new flavor every time!

Preparation
Step 1
The dish turns out especially tasty if you use young potatoes. You can omit the tomatoes if you prefer.
Step 2
Peel the potatoes, onions, and carrots, then rinse them in cold water.
Step 3
Cut large potatoes into medium-sized pieces. Leave small ones whole - they look great in the finished dish. Try to use potatoes of similar size and preferably firm varieties so they hold their shape during cooking.
Step 4
Rinse the pork ribs, pat them dry with paper towels, and cut them into individual pieces.
Step 5
In a pot with a thick bottom, heat refined vegetable oil. You can also use a cauldron, roasting pan, or deep skillet - all work well. Add the ribs and fry over high heat, stirring occasionally, until golden brown (about 7-10 minutes).
Step 6
Meanwhile, dice the onion and grate the carrot on a coarse grater. Add the vegetables to the pot and cook, stirring, until the onion becomes translucent (about 5-10 minutes).
Step 7
Add the potatoes to the ribs. Season with salt and your favorite spices.
Step 8
Pour in enough water to almost cover the potatoes. Bring to a boil over high heat, then reduce to medium and simmer, covered, for about 20-25 minutes.
Step 9
Add a tomato cut into small cubes, a bay leaf, and one minced garlic clove. Peel the tomato if you wish. You can also use cherry tomatoes - their sweet flavor complements the meat perfectly.
Step 10
Stir everything, cover again, and cook on low heat for 10 minutes more. Sprinkle with chopped fresh herbs before serving. Let stand for 5-10 minutes, then serve hot.
